#d7f88a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d7f88a is composed of 84.3% red, 97.3%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 44.4%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 78 degrees, a saturation of 88.7% and a lightness of 75.7%. #d7f88a color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#aff115.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

#d7f88a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#d7f88a has RGB values of R:215, G:248,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.44,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 14153866.

Shades and Tints of #d7f88a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090d01 is the darkest color, while #fdfff9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d7f88a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c4be is the less saturated color, while #d9fd85 is the most saturated one.
